there was a message by April called "How Far Will You Go (In Your Walk With God)?" 1. YOu need to be desperate - some things are worth fighting for2. Willingness - God only uses what you have3. Take it To Our World
Another great message was by Danielle about "Fight for your Life" - it was mostly saying that we need to fight for our time with God - our alone time 1. Prayer is the Principle Thing - it's our communication with God - prayer partnered with obedience produces great things in your life - pray and believe like it's 100% up to God, then pray and work like it's 100% up to you - be committed to progressively knowing God2. Need to Persevere thru the Challenges - don't give up on the things you are believing for - it's like being on the treadmill - you have it set on 20 mins and you are at the 18th minute - if you don't keep going you won't get that feeling of accomplishment - you may be on the 18th minute - you need to persevere until it's 20 minutes! 3. Fight Yourself - deny our flesh - you feel so much better after
